When a Caribic Casino app download is worth it

A dedicated app is only useful when it is clearly official, regularly updated and easier to use than the mobile web version. Anything below that bar is usually noise.

Avoid unofficial APK pages, copied app claims and downloads that do not show a clear source. Mobile access should lower risk and confusion, not add more of it.

  • Official publishing source
  • Regular update history
  • Cleaner cashier flow
  • Stable live-casino playback

Do players always need a casino app?

No. A fast mobile site often gives the cleaner experience, especially if sign-up, cashier and live-casino pages already work well.

What should players verify before installing anything?

They should confirm the source is official, the app is current and the download improves the real experience instead of just adding another layer.
